## Service Accounts — Glacierline Archiver

The Glacierline job moves cold storage buckets older than 180 days into the archive tier. It runs nightly under the `svc-glacierline` account. Do not reuse this account for restores; restores use a separate identity with read-only scope. Rotation happens quarterly — update the vault entry and restart the worker. No manual bucket edits while the job is running. The archiver authenticates to the internal catalog service with the following key.

app token of fajop-fahif = qvz4-AnML

# Break-Glass Access: Cellmark Formula Sandbox

This page covers emergency access for the support team when the Cellmark sandbox that isolates user-supplied formulas fails closed and blocks all tenant spreadsheets. First, confirm the outage in the Lanternview status channel and page the sandbox owner. Only then open the break-glass console, which requires dual acknowledgment and logs every keystroke. To unseal the console's encrypted override bundle, enter the recovery passphrase shown directly below.

vault phrase of tagag-fawef = lammir-ulaiel-oliax-belox-eliox-ulaok-gilael-norys-holox-fenir

## Changelog — v4.1.0: Setting renamed in Surgecart

For the weekly sync: the load-testing harness for the Meadowpay checkout flow has renamed `LOADTEST_KEY_MODE` to `SURGECART_AUTH_MODE`. The old name conflated auth selection with run scheduling, which caused two misfired staging runs last quarter. The new setting accepts `gateway` or `direct`; `gateway` is now the default and routes through the Fennwick proxy. Runs still require the harness credential regardless of mode, and startup fails fast without it. Place this line in your `.env`:

secret setting of tajof-bahif: COURIER_KEY3=65d